What can I expect when I visit the Church of Christ?
We seek to worship according to the New Testament pattern. As a result, you will notice that
we "Sing" without the accompaniment of musical instruments
(Ephesians 5:19 / Colossians 3:16). You will also notice that
weekly we observe the "Lord’s Supper" (Acts 20:7)
which consists of unleavened bread and the fruit of the vine (Matthew 26:26-29).
This memorial is designed for those who have been baptized by
immersion for the forgiveness of sins (Acts 2:38).
There will also be an "Offering" collected from our members
(I Corinthians 16:1-2). As our guest, you are not expected
to make a donation. Feel perfectly comfortable passing the collection plate down the row.
You will also hear the "Preaching" of a Bible-centered
message (Acts 20:7) and men leading the congregation in
"Prayer" (I Timothy 2:8). We believe you will find
our worship meaningful and refreshing as we strive to do it in Spirit and In Truth
(John 4:24). We encourage you to observe carefully and stay a while
afterwards so we can get to know you better and answer any questions you may have.
